Neighbor of Police Dog Club in Gemonde Felt Powerless During Abuse: ‘The Deep Howling Cut Through Me to the Bone’

Summary by bd.nl
The issue has been close to the neighborhood's heart for years: the mistreatment of dogs in training at the Steeds Vooruit police dog club in Gemonde. On Tuesday, the chairman was convicted. According to experts, things must and can be done differently. But the law is faltering. "If you order a hundred electric collars today, you'll have them tomorrow."
